What is an objection NOT? 
It's not a rejection of you, or even the proposal. It's also not a NO. As strange as it is, most objections are rarely a no. They're simply the next stage in the sales process. Yet this is where so many Travel Advisors stop. 

So what is an objection? 
- It's a request for more information
- It's a sign your clients is confused, after all a confused client never buys
- They don't see the value. This is NOT a price conversation, it's a value conversation
- Didn't solve the problem. You didn't tap into what is truly motivating your client to make a buying decision
- Didn't hear the solution for them. Every client buys for a reason that's specific to them. 
- It was simply a reflex response. 

People aren't going to share with you their true motivations or objections (the first objection is rarely the real objection) until there is a relationship in place that is built on trust. In the world of AI trust is even more important yet harder than ever to build. 

You don't have to know all the answers, simply have the ability to ask better questions.
